func (*Contract) AddSubjectKey ¶
func (c *Contract) AddSubjectKey(addr util.Uint160, key *keys.PublicKey) (util.Uint256, uint32, error)
AddSubjectKey creates a transaction invoking `addSubjectKey` method of the contract. This transaction is signed and immediately sent to the network. The values returned are its hash, ValidUntilBlock value and error if any.
func (*Contract) AddSubjectKeyTransaction ¶
func (c *Contract) AddSubjectKeyTransaction(addr util.Uint160, key *keys.PublicKey) (*transaction.Transaction, error)
AddSubjectKeyTransaction creates a transaction invoking `addSubjectKey` method of the contract. This transaction is signed, but not sent to the network, instead it's returned to the caller.
func (*Contract) AddSubjectKeyUnsigned ¶
func (c *Contract) AddSubjectKeyUnsigned(addr util.Uint160, key *keys.PublicKey) (*transaction.Transaction, error)
AddSubjectKeyUnsigned creates a transaction invoking `addSubjectKey` method of the contract. This transaction is not signed, it's simply returned to the caller. Any fields of it that do not affect fees can be changed (ValidUntilBlock, Nonce), fee values (NetworkFee, SystemFee) can be increased as well.

func (*ContractReader) ListGroupSubjectsExpanded ¶
func (c *ContractReader) ListGroupSubjectsExpanded(ns string, groupID *big.Int, _numOfIteratorItems int) ([]stackitem.Item, error)
ListGroupSubjectsExpanded is similar to ListGroupSubjects (uses the same contract method), but can be useful if the server used doesn't support sessions and doesn't expand iterators. It creates a script that will get the specified number of result items from the iterator right in the VM and return them to you. It's only limited by VM stack and GAS available for RPC invocations.
